Transaction 39359593329d5a0564910b1bb06e8c0865262f4c2f0f48812ea6d538358fd8a9
1 Input
1 Output
-
39359593329d5a0564910b1bb06e8c0865262f4c2f0f48812ea6d538358fd8a9:0
- value
- 126608
- script pubkey
- OP_0 OP_PUSHBYTES_20 c98fcd4e681f7fcac843db4731a66470bcca9936
- address
- bc1qex8u6nngralu4jzrmdrnrfnywz7v4xfkaurfwn